-
Notifications
You must be signed in to change notification settings - Fork 0
Open
Description
Alternatively, you could simplify this:
playlistHero/src/components/App/App.js
Lines 28 to 34 in d05abe6
| addTrack(track){ | |
| if (this.state.playlistTracks.find(savedTrack => savedTrack.id === track.id)) { | |
| return; | |
| } else { | |
| this.setState({ playlistTracks: [...this.state.playlistTracks, track] }); | |
| } | |
| } |
to:
addTrack(track){
if (!this.state.playlistTracks.find(savedTrack => savedTrack.id === track.id)) {
this.setState({ playlistTracks: [...this.state.playlistTracks, track] });
}
}(with the use of the ! operator in the condition)
Reactions are currently unavailable
Metadata
Metadata
Assignees
Labels
No labels